Minnesota 2025-2026 Regular Session

Minnesota House Bill HF2801

Introduced
3/26/25  

Caption

Alpha; 2023 aid penalty forgiveness provided, and money appropriated.

Impact

HF2801's enactment will directly impact the financial management and viability of the city of Alpha. By forgiving the penalty associated with the aid payment, the bill enables Alpha to receive much-needed funds, which are appropriated from the state’s general fund. This financial support is significant as it helps stabilize the city’s financial situation and boosts its ability to provide essential services to its residents during a period when resources may be constrained. The bill appropriates a specific one-time allotment of $18,472 to be disbursed by June 2025, signaling the state’s role in supporting local governance.

Summary

House File 2801, commonly referred to as HF2801, introduces a measure aimed at providing financial assistance to the city of Alpha by forgiving a penalty related to aid payments for the year 2023. The bill stipulates that the city must receive its aid payment, which had previously been withheld due to non-compliance with reporting requirements. Specifically, the state auditor must certify that the city submitted its required annual financial report by a designated deadline in order for the payment to be released. This legislation serves as a critical financial lifeline for the city, ensuring it can maintain its budgetary commitments for the upcoming fiscal year.
